Lead the Mechanical Design Verification Plan for New Product Introduction (NPI). Define environmental, mechanical stress, and lifecycle test specifications for complex electromechanical products.
Lead Failure Analysis (FA) initiatives using tool analysis to identify root causes. Provide concrete DFM/DFx recommendations to the design team.
Responsible for Mechanical Design verification work.
Manage Lab and third-party laboratories to ensure testing quality and schedule adherence.
5+ years of experience in Mechanical DQA engineering, with proven expertise in Outdoor products and MIL-STD testing.
Strong foundation in mechanical engineering, including material validation, structural stability, mechanical strength, thermal performance, and flammability assessments.
Excellent problem analysis and solving skills, with a positive and detail-oriented mindset toward ensuring a great user experience.
Strong knowledge of reliability test standards, including theory, methodology, and acceptance criteria.
Ability to independently plan and execute test items, including fixture design and setup.
Effective communication skills to collaborate with cross-functional teams and 3rd party labs.
Self-motivated, proactive, and passionate about exploring new regulations, standards, and technologies.
Fair English speaking and writing skills.
Reliability Engineering: Deep understanding of standards such as IEC 60529 (IP Rating), IEC 62262 (IK Rating), and MIL-STD-810G, with the ability to tailor test conditions based on product characteristics.
Great ability to solve problems with statistical tools.
Statistical Analysis: Ability to solve complex reliability problems using statistical tools (e.g., Minitab, JMP, Weibull Analysis).
Fixture Design (Strong Plus): Proficient in SolidWorks or other 3D modeling software for designing static and dynamic test fixtures.
Automation (Strong Plus): Hands-on experience in building automated test systems using PLC, Arduino, Python, or Robotic Arms.
